ALPS OutdoorZ is known for making extreme-duty packs and innovative gear for hunters. Now the company is rolling out its first everyday carry solution for those of us who carry a defensive firearm. The new ALPS OutdoorZ Ghost 30 was developed to provide discrete carry options in a practical, daily-use platform.

The Ghost 30 is ideal for those situations where on-body carry of a defensive firearm is not practical or possible. The pack is built to satisfy both daily and work-related needs as well as be suitable for use in recreational activities. The Ghost 30 allows personal defense practitioners to maintain a defensive condition anywhere they go, due the design which incorporates firearm carry options within the pack itself.

The Ghost 30 is ergonomically designed to wear comfortably and to withstand hard use thanks to its tough, lightweight Cordura fabric, and is built with the same rugged-use intent as ALPS OutdoorZ's heralded hunting packs. The padded shoulder straps, along with an integrated sternum strap and a padded back panel, combine to provide optimal load distribution and a custom fit for comfortable carry. Also included are multiple interior and easy-access pockets for storing up to two laptops and other essentials.

At the heart of the pack is an ambidextrous-access carry pocket for a defensive firearm that is positioned behind the back panel and secured via left- and right-side zippers. The material inside the pocket is lined with loop fabric, allowing holsters with hook-and-loop backing material to attach inside the pocket for quick deployment. The front panel also features loop fabric, enabling users to position their holster for front-panel access, or adding additional accessories.

ALPS OutdoorZ Ghost 30 Specifications

  • Ambidextrous concealed carry pocket will accommodate hook and loop style holsters
  • Rugged, lightweight Cordura fabric
  • 2 padded laptop sleeves for versatility
  • Front panel that is lined with loop fabric for attaching accessories
  • Additional storage in top lid
  • Padded sunglasses case pocket on the top of the pack
  • Hidden daisy chain
  • Interior pockets for extra magazines and writing utensils
  • 5 interior zippered mesh pockets easy storage
  • Side pockets with compression straps
  • Unique full-access zipper path
  • Hydration compatible with two side-outlet hydration ports
  • Includes rain cover

 
MSRP for the Ghost 30 is $129.99. For more information about this product and other gear from ALPS OutdoorZ, please visit alpsoutdoorz.com.
